Hospitals across Hamilton are re-arranging surgery schedules after St. Joseph’s and Juravinski Cancer Centre were forced to partially close Wednesday due to floods that may be weather-related.

A water pipe burst at St. Joseph’s Healthcare caused serious flooding leading to the cancellation of elective surgeries and appointments at the Charlton Campus and the closure of the emergency room. The water leak was stopped early in the day.

And the Juravinski Cancer Centre was also shut down Wednesday because of flooding. All cancer-related appointments were cancelled and patients were asked to contact their oncologist with any concerns. The rest of the hospital was not affected.
